AFTER six years in their current location Barnsley Hospice’s Retail Hub will be making a short move.

Yesterday was the last day at unit 16 on Dodworth’s Fall Bank Industrial Estate before it reopens at unit one on Tuesday.

The hospice, based in Gawber was established in 1994 and has to fund two-thirds of its income a year to fund the care it provides.

Ross Fletcher, CEO and chief nurse at Barnsley Hospice, said that by continuing to support the Retail Hub at the new location customers will be ‘helping to make care possible’.

He added: “We want our hospice to be here for many years to come, but the reality is that to make this possible, we are constantly striving to find new and improved ways to generate income.

“The new premises mark an exciting new chapter for our Retail Hub, and every item bought or donated helps the hospice to support local families at some of their most difficult times.”
